Check IRCTC PNR status in Indian railways

IRCTC PNR STATUS

Today we will be doing something which affects every Indian and this is checking your IRCTC PNR Status of rail ticket online. Well if you have booked the ticket then it’s very important to you to check your PNR status online in case of waiting list or something. When you book a train ticket, often it doesn’t come in the confirm category, like sometimes you may get waiting list, RAC Stuff like that RAC stand for Reservation against Cancellation, it obviously a dream value to want reserved tickets but this not always the case. So typically what you do is keep checking your status. So in case you have booked the tickets few months back, keep checking status, I think you are not allowed to book the tickets few months back but any ways what ever will the time be, you want to check the status and how do you do that. So lets go for some live example, so assume that you have an Indian Railways train ticket, Just copy the PNR Number and basically go to the site indianrail.gov.in, put it on the PNR Number, Put in this CAPTCHA image what you see here, click on status, There you go. We get the status of our ticket. Well you are really lucky if you get a confirmed ticket with IRCTC. What is IRCTC PNR Status ??

This is “Personal Name Record”. It’s a 10 digit unique identification code for your train ticket. As Indian railways has passed its new regulations, now you just need to have your PNR Number with you and don’t need any printed physical ticket at all.
